Jacksonville's NFL team, playing home games at EverBank Stadium downtown since 1995. A big part of the fall and winter social calendar for longtime residents across Duval County.
The Jaguars' home stadium on the Southbank, currently undergoing a major 'Stadium of the Future' renovation running through 2028. Also hosts the annual Florida-Georgia rivalry game and Daily's Place concerts next door.
Jacksonville's professional soccer club, playing in the Florida Champions League for the 2026 season ahead of a planned move to MLS Next Pro in 2027. A growing part of the city's sports scene since 2015.
Jacksonville's AAA minor league baseball team, an affiliate of the Miami Marlins, playing at the downtown ballpark on the Southbank. An affordable, family-friendly night out compared to a Jaguars game.
A 5,500-seat amphitheater connected to EverBank Stadium, hosting concerts and events year-round alongside its role as a Jaguars practice facility. Part of the same downtown sports and entertainment complex as the Jaguars and Jumbo Shrimp.
